What is the Active Ingredient and Nature of Gabans?

The medicine designated as Gabans is a trade name for a pharmaceutical product whose active component is Dopamine hydrochloride. This agent is a synthetic analogue of the Dopamine catecholamine, a hormone and neurotransmitter naturally found within the human body. The product is manufactured as a single-ingredient product supplied as a sterile injectable solution. It is designed exclusively for administration by continuous intravenous infusion in acute clinical settings, typically prepared using an aqueous solution.

What side effects are possible with Gabans?

Possible Side Effects and Safety Information

The officially documented safety profile for Gabans (Dopamine Hydrochloride) is primarily characterized by its effects on the cardiovascular system and peripheral circulation, as outlined in regulatory documents such as the FDA Prescribing Information. Adverse reactions are classified by the physiological system involved, rather than a universal frequency scale.


Adverse Reaction Classification by System

The most commonly listed adverse reactions are typically related to the heart and circulation. These include Cardiac Disorders such as ectopic beats, tachycardia (increased heart rate), palpitations, and angina-like chest pain. Vascular Disorders may involve a paradoxical drop in blood pressure, known as hypotension. Other documented systemic reactions include Nervous System Disorders (e.g., headache), Gastrointestinal Disorders (nausea, vomiting), and changes in kidney function markers such as azotemia (elevated nitrogen compounds in the blood).


Serious Adverse Reactions and Safety Restrictions

Official labeling highlights the potential for serious adverse reactions. These include life-threatening cardiac rhythm disturbances, specifically Ventricular Arrhythmias (including Ventricular Fibrillation), and the risk of Gangrene (localized tissue necrosis) resulting from potent vasoconstriction, particularly following extravasation or high-dose use.

Safety is also defined by critical restrictions. Gabans is contraindicated in patients with Pheochromocytoma (an adrenal gland tumor) and in the presence of uncorrected Tachyarrhythmias or Ventricular Fibrillation. Furthermore, individuals with Peripheral Vascular Disease are noted as having a heightened risk of peripheral ischemia and subsequent tissue damage.

Overdose and Emergency Response

Overdose Manifestations and Complications

The official regulatory documents specify that an overdose or excessively high infusion rate of Gabans (Dopamine Hydrochloride) may result in signs of systemic cardiovascular hyperstimulation. Documented manifestations include severe hypertension, the development of new ventricular arrhythmias or rapid tachycardia, and reported symptoms such as anginal pain, headache, and anxiety. Toxicity is also indicated by diminution of established urine flow rate (oliguria) and the onset of piloerection.

Severe outcomes officially associated with excessive administration include tissue ischemia and the potential for gangrene of the extremities, particularly in patients with pre-existing occlusive vascular disease. An acute local risk is extravasation (the medicine leaking from the vein), which can result in tissue necrosis and sloughing.

When Immediate Medical Help is Required

These overdose manifestations require immediate medical attention. Regulators mandate that when signs of severe systemic toxicity are observed, the primary emergency action is to gradually reduce the infusion rate or temporarily suspend the administration of the medicine. The effects of the drug are short-lived, allowing for rapid reversibility upon dose cessation.

Regulatory documentation also requires that the localized complication of extravasation be treated immediately with infiltration of a specific local antidote, Phentolamine mesylate, to mitigate tissue damage. Medical help must be sought immediately whenever any of these severe systemic signs or localized complications are observed.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ory information for Gabans (Dopamine Hydrochloride) primarily documents interactions based on its metabolism and its potent effects on the cardiovascular system.

Interaction Type Interacting Substances/Class Official Regulatory Statement
Metabolic/Exposure Alteration Monoamine Oxidase (MAO) Inhibitors Inhibition of MAO prolongs and potentiates the effect of Gabans, carrying a risk of severe hypertension and cardiac arrhythmia.
Pharmacodynamic Reinforcement Tricyclic Antidepressants, Vasopressors, Oxytocic Drugs May potentiate the pressor response to Gabans, which may result in severe persistent hypertension.
Pharmacodynamic Antagonism Alpha- and Beta-Adrenergic Blocking Agents Cardiac effects are antagonized by beta-blockers; peripheral vasoconstriction is antagonized by alpha-blockers.
Incompatibility Sodium Bicarbonate, Alkaline Solutions Inactivated in alkaline solution; should not be administered simultaneously.

Combinations with Cyclopropane or Halogenated Anesthetics (e.g., isoflurane, sevoflurane) are documented as carrying an increased risk of ventricular arrhythmias and hypertension, and are combinations that should be avoided. Additionally, administration of Intravenous Phenytoin has been reported to lead to hypotension and bradycardia. Patients who have been treated with MAO Inhibitors within two to three weeks prior to Gabans administration require a substantially reduced initial dose, specifically no greater than one-tenth (1/10) of the usual dose. Regulatory documents also note that Diuretic Agents may produce an additive or potentiating effect on urine flow.

Dosage and Administration Information

Gabans (Dopamine Hydrochloride Injection) is administered exclusively through continuous intravenous infusion in a controlled setting. Its administration adheres to a highly specific procedural structure, which focuses on precise, individualized dosage control.

Administration and Dosing Schedule

Feature Guideline
Route Continuous Intravenous Infusion only.
Starting Dose Typically 2 to 5 mcg/kg/minute.
Dose Adjustment The infusion rate is continuously titrated (adjusted) based on the patient's immediate physiological response, often increased in 5 to 10 mcg/kg/minute increments.
Maximum Rate The dosage should not generally exceed 50 mcg/kg/minute.

Procedural Requirements and Special Conditions

Before the infusion can begin, it is necessary to address conditions such as hypovolemia (low blood volume), acidosis, and hypoxia. The concentrated solution must be diluted using compatible intravenous fluids, and administration strictly requires an infusion pump to maintain precise control.

The standard starting dose also applies to pediatric patients. A significant dose reduction, potentially as low as one-tenth of the usual starting dose, is necessary if the patient has been recently treated with a Monoamine Oxidase (MAO) inhibitor. When therapy is concluded, the infusion rate must be gradually reduced to manage the transition.
